HATTIESBURG, Miss. - Stillman College hit the road to Mississippi for a Southern States Athletic Conference game Saturday at William Carey University, but fell 61-43.
A late jumper by Rebekah Engle gave William Carey a 13-11 lead at the end of the first quarter. While
Alexandria Haymon answered with a 3 to open the second quarter, the Crusaders scored six straight to help create some separation before the half. WCU led 30-22 at the intermission. While the Tigers hung with WCU in the third quarter, Stillman could not overcome its deficit.
Both teams shot less than 20% in the fourth quarter. Stillman shot 22.2% for the game and only 2-of-15 from 3-point range.
Engle posted a double-double for William Carey with 15 points and 13 rebounds. McKinley Seal scored 18 and had six assists to lead WCU.
Stillman (8-4, 0-3 SSAC) will travel to Blue Mountain College on Monday for a 5:30 p.m. SSAC game.
